> According to my understanding:
> 1. `179241    47ae46: 48 8d 0d 9b 06 02 00          leaq    132763(%rip), 
> %rcx      # 0x49b4e8 <go:func.*+0x220>` want to load address of 
> main.add.func1 to register rcx. Is this understanding correct?

Sort of.  0x49b4e8 is the address of the function descriptor for
main.add.func1.  If you look at address 0x49b4e8 you will see that it
contains the value 0x47aee0, which is the address of the code for
main.add.func1.  For function descriptors see
https://go.dev/s/go11func.

> 2.1 rip 0x47ae4d, 0x47ae4d + 132763 = 0x49b4e8,

Yes, as the disassembler comment says.

> 2.2 main.add.func1's address is 0x47b0c0
> objdump -D -S main | grep "main.add.func1>:" -A 31
> 000000000047aee0 <main.add.func1>:

Well, 0x47aee0, not 0x47b0c0

> 2.3 i just found 0x49b4e8 in rodata
> 2.4 So, What is stored at 0x49b4e8?

The code for main.add.func1.
